Window Remodeling Services
Window remodeling involves upgrading or replacing existing windows to improve the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. The process typically includes removing outdated or damaged windows and installing modern, more durable options. Service providers may also focus on enhancing the aesthetic appeal of the windows through frame updates, hardware replacements, or custom designs to match the property's architectural style. This service aims to provide a refreshed look while ensuring the windows operate smoothly and securely.
One of the primary issues addressed by window remodeling is energy loss. Old or poorly sealed windows can lead to increased heating and cooling costs, as they allow drafts and air leaks. Remodeling can help seal gaps, replace inefficient glass panes with energy-efficient options, and improve insulation. Additionally, it can resolve problems related to window damage such as cracks, warping, or rot, which may compromise security and safety. By updating windows, property owners can benefit from enhanced comfort and reduced utility expenses.

The overview below groups typical Window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Tustin,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Window Replacement Costs - Typically, replacing windows can range from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, style, and materials. For example, a standard double-pane window may cost around $500 each, including installation. Costs vary based on the number of windows and specific project requirements.
Frame Material Expenses - The choice of frame material influences overall costs, with vinyl frames averaging $100 to $300 per window, while wood or fiberglass frames may range from $300 to $700. Material selection impacts both initial investment and long-term maintenance expenses.
Labor and Installation Fees - Installation costs generally range from $150 to $800 per window, depending on complexity and location. Factors such as removing old windows and customizing openings can affect labor expenses significantly.
Additional Costs - Upgrading to energy-efficient or specialty windows can add $200 to $600 per window to the total cost. These options may include features like UV protection, soundproofing, or enhanced insulation, influencing overall project pricing.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
